Free Radical Bromination
A chemical reaction process whereby bromine radicals (Br.) selectively react with C-H bonds in hydrocarbons to form brominated products.
Methane
The simplest alkane, a colorless, odorless gas (CH4), that is the main component of natural gas and a potent greenhouse gas.
Transition State
A high-energy state during a chemical reaction that represents the point of highest energy through which reactants must pass before forming products.
Resonance Stabilized Radical
A radical species whose stability is enhanced by the distribution of its unpaired electron over multiple atoms via resonance.
